What Musa: The Warrior is
You arrive in 1375 as the silent slave in a Korean peace delegation crossing a desert where empires clash. Then the diplomats are branded spies and dumped in isolation. Kim Sung-soo’s widescreen sand and steel evokes a moment when every footstep counts.
